With a uniquely perspective on the key factors in recovery from eating disorders, this practical guide for patients and clinicians draws from relevant, real-life case studies.
- Focuses on real-life recovery strategies that involve motivational factors, physical and psychological health, and issues such as self-esteem, body attitude, emotion regulation and social relationships.
- Draws on extensive qualitative research with more than 80 former sufferers
- Offers experience-based guidance for professionals assisting clients in their recovery process
